What careers are relevant with an Accounting degreeAn accounting degree can lead to a variety of different careers in business. The most common and prominent careers for students who pursue an accounting degree are careers as an Accountant or Auditor. Graduates of accountancy may choose to work as employees of private commercial organisations, governments or non governmental (not for profit) organizations or to become Public Accountants or Chartered Accountants after some years of experience in accountancy and operate their own private practice. To operate a private practice as public of chartered accountants, a certification is required which is attained after passing accountancy certification exams. Accounting professionals have become highly valuable members in business. Many of the professionals who now lead most organizations as Company Presidents, C.E.O’s, Financial managers and Controllers and other high level executives have an accounting background. This is because their training and experience as accountants and auditors exposes them to all areas of an organization’s financial system and strategic decision making process. Future Prospects of Accountancy Graduates and SalaryAccording to the Bureau of Labor Statistics, U.S. Department of Labor, Occupational Outlook Handbook, Employment in the field of accounting is expected to grow at a faster than normal rate through the year 2016. As the economy grows, there is a greater need for accountants to keep track of all the money and help organizations make strategic financial decisions. The median salary for an accountant was $54,630 in 2006 while the top 10% made over $94,050. The more experience an accountant receives the more they should expect to earn.
